
Raising The Village (RTV)
Description
Raising The Village (RTV) is hiring a Finance Assistant to Support the Finance Team to ensure accurate bookkeeping, budget formulation, financial analysis, monitoring, reporting and accounting/budget execution across assigned field districts. Provide financial advisory support to field officers and help maintain strong financial controls and compliance.
Department/Group Finance
Reporting To Finance Officer
Years Of Experience 2+ years
Location: Kampala
Travel Required 30%
Key Responsibilities
- Maintain and file all financial documents (cash advances, requests, receipts) to ensure records are audit-ready and readily available.
- Update finance systems with timely and accurate financial data; participate in monthly Sage project reconciliations.
- Support budgeting, budget tracking and implementation of financial policies; act as finance business partner to assigned field offices.
- Reconcile staff advances, petty cash and project-specific accounts (monthly) and manage weekly staff advance activity.
- Post journal entries (JE), manage fuel accountability and government official payment records.
- Receive, log and verify invoices before entry; process invoices via the procurement module and follow up on vendor disputes.
- Review and reconcile project activity accountability; investigate and resolve discrepancies.
- Oversee individual accounts for assigned field officers and follow up on outstanding accountability.
- Review mobile-money transactions for compliance; initiate payments via Beyonic, verifying beneficiaries, and flagging variances.
- Report any non-compliant financial practices to the Senior Finance Officer or Finance & Administration Manager.
- Recommend improvements to increase accuracy, efficiency and cost savings; provide financial guidance to staff to ensure adherence to procedures.
